I am not sure they are quite at the St Helens total yet, although it is probably not too far off. There have only been 4,460 standing tickets sold so far, with 550 or so behind the sticks at each end. That means that there are 2,000+ tickets remaining in the East stand, 3,000 on the Western Terrace and 2,000+ in the South Stand. Take that 7,000 off the capacity of 19.700 and we are at 12,700 if every seat is sold. I would be more than surprised if some seats don't become available in the next 48 hours too, albeit only a few. -

There’s plenty of incentive for community clubs to sell tickets. Indeed, the 30% off deal is STILL available to clubs for Headingley as we speak. If £17.50 adults and £8.75 for kids is too much for International RL, then we really are struggling. Each game also has the same ticket deal for all friends and families of participants in pre-match activities such as flag waving, mascots, ball boys etc. That amounts to hundreds of tickets. I have no knowledge of any freebies being given out to community clubs. And why stick an arbitrary radius on it? I’ve taken community groups of 80+ to games that are hours away. -
